mysql服务近期经常自动停止,手动启动后恢复正常 30

服务器装的是lampp运行了3年没问题,最近经常出现mysql服务器自动停止的现象,手动重启后恢复正常。错误日志中,最后内容如下:15041021:57:27mysqld... 服务器装的是lampp
运行了3年没问题,最近经常出现mysql服务器自动停止的现象,手动重启后恢复正常。
错误日志中,最后内容如下:
150410 21:57:27 mysqld_safe Number of processes running now: 0
150410 21:57:27 mysqld_safe mysqld restarted
150410 21:57:27 [Note] Plugin 'FEDERATED' is disabled.
150410 21:57:27 InnoDB: The InnoDB memory heap is disabled
150410 21:57:27 InnoDB: Mutexes and rw_locks use InnoDB's own implementation
150410 21:57:27 InnoDB: Compressed tables use zlib 1.2.3
150410 21:57:27 InnoDB: Initializing buffer pool, size = 16.0M
150410 21:57:27 InnoDB: Completed initialization of buffer pool
150410 21:57:27 InnoDB: highest supported file format is Barracuda.
InnoDB: The log sequence number in ibdata files does not match
InnoDB: the log sequence number in the ib_logfiles!
150410 21:57:27 InnoDB: Database was not shut down normally!
InnoDB: Starting crash recovery.
InnoDB: Reading tablespace information from the .ibd files...
InnoDB: Restoring possible half-written data pages from the doublewrite
InnoDB: buffer...
150410 21:57:27 InnoDB: Waiting for the background threads to start
150410 21:57:27 mysqld_safe mysqld from pid file /opt/lampp/var/mysql/server50.pid ended

=========================
求指点。
谢谢~ 服务器是linux系统,这个数据库服务器是 主从中的 主服务器,我再贴多一些日志,帮我看看。
展开
 我来答
匿名用户
2015-04-16
展开全部
虽然不知道是什么问题,看这日志提示是这样说,
21:57:27 有插件没有运行(被禁止运行),无法访问内存,数据库非正常关闭。
可能是由于杀毒软件或是什么的让数据库或是数据库相关的软件被禁止自动启动,或是其它的原因造成开机不能正常的运行。
解决方法:
找找有没有数据库及相关的服务被禁止自动启动(或者其它软件与数据库造成冲突,这个就是每当你用那个软件时数据库就会挂起,把这二个软件分开安装或者卸掉)。
如果没有,那可能是系统的垃圾过多,清理下。
以上都无法清除这样的症状,先不要着急,多试二次开机后关机。
还是如此,重装下数据库。

还有种可能,网站过量使用数据库,而造成的数据库挂起。如死循环的调用数据库等。

个人理解,仅供参考。

我没那么神,linux系统不是我的强项。
看来你的数据库非1个,那么以上的理解应该就不成立了,这种情况,最有可能是由于数据库内容越来越多,数据库当初配置的(内存或空间或缓存等不够使用的原因吧。)这个建议你去找找配置教程看看。

技术有限,只能到这了,还有问题,得等大神出现了。
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式